What to Look For in a Stainless Steel Utensil Set?
After testing dozens of sets, I have identified the factors that actually matter when choosing stainless steel cooking utensils. Understanding these specifications helps you evaluate options beyond marketing claims.
Stainless Steel Grades Explained
The numbers stamped on stainless steel packages tell an important story. 18/10 stainless steel contains 18% chromium and 10% nickel, offering maximum corrosion resistance and that distinctive mirror finish. This 304-grade steel represents the gold standard for kitchen utensils.
18/8 steel contains slightly less nickel, making it marginally less corrosion-resistant but still excellent for most kitchens. 18/0 steel lacks nickel entirely, offering lower cost but reduced durability and no magnetic properties for induction compatibility.
For most home cooks, 18/10 provides the best long-term value despite higher initial cost. The corrosion resistance means these utensils maintain their appearance decades longer than lower grades.
Construction Quality
One-piece forged construction eliminates the weakest point in most utensils: the handle-to-head junction. Welded or riveted connections eventually fail under stress, while forged single-piece designs distribute force evenly throughout the tool.
Thickness matters more than weight alone. Quality utensils use 2.5mm or thicker steel that resists bending during heavy-duty tasks like mashing potatoes or scraping fond from pans. Hollow handles reduce weight while maintaining working-end thickness.
Handle Design and Ergonomics
Handle length affects both comfort and safety. Longer handles keep hands away from heat and splatter but may prove unwieldy in compact kitchens. I recommend 12-14 inches for home use; anything longer suits commercial equipment better.
Round versus flat handles divides user preference. Round handles rotate naturally in hand during stirring but can feel less stable for precise flipping. Flat handles offer better orientation control but may feel angular during extended use.
Cookware Compatibility
Stainless steel utensils excel with stainless steel cookware and cast iron skillets, where their hardness poses no scratching risk. For nonstick cookware, metal utensils risk damaging delicate coatings unless specifically designed with rounded edges.
Cast iron skillets pair perfectly with stainless steel utensils. The metal-on-metal contact actually benefits cast iron seasoning, and you never worry about melting or degradation. This combination creates an indestructible cooking setup.
If you primarily cook with nonstick, consider silicone-tipped stainless steel hybrids. These offer metal handle durability with safe working ends for delicate coatings.
Dishwasher Safety
Most quality stainless steel utensils claim dishwasher safety, but proper care extends their appearance. Hard water leaves spots that require hand-polishing regardless of material quality. Rinse immediately after use to prevent acidic food residue from etching surfaces.
Avoid chlorine bleach and harsh abrasives that damage the protective chromium oxide layer. This invisible film provides corrosion resistance; scratching it exposes vulnerable underlying metal to rust.

Care and Maintenance Tips
Proper care extends stainless steel utensil lifespan from years to decades. These simple practices preserve both appearance and functionality.
Wash promptly after use, especially after contact with acidic foods like tomatoes or citrus. Prolonged acid exposure can pit even high-grade stainless steel. A quick rinse prevents this damage before you run the dishwasher.
Dry thoroughly after washing to prevent water spots. While not structurally damaging, spots require polishing to remove. A microfiber cloth removes spots easily when caught early but becomes tedious if allowed to accumulate.
Avoid metal-on-metal storage where utensils scratch each other. The included holders or soft drawer liners prevent this cosmetic damage. Hanging storage eliminates contact entirely.

Frequently Asked Questions
Are stainless steel cooking utensils good?
Yes, stainless steel cooking utensils are excellent for durability, heat resistance, and food safety. They do not melt like plastic, do not harbor bacteria like wood can, and resist corrosion when properly maintained. Professional chefs prefer stainless steel for these reasons.
Does stainless steel give off microplastics?
No, stainless steel does not contain or release microplastics. Unlike plastic utensils that degrade with heat and use, stainless steel is a stable metal alloy that does not shed particles into food. This makes it one of the healthiest cooking utensil materials available.
Do professional chefs cook on stainless steel?
Yes, professional chefs predominantly use stainless steel cookware and utensils in commercial kitchens. The material withstands high heat, cleans thoroughly, and lasts through years of heavy daily use. Restaurant-grade 18/10 stainless steel is considered the industry standard.
What are the healthiest kitchen utensils to use?
The healthiest kitchen utensils are: 1) 18/10 stainless steel – non-reactive and does not leach chemicals, 2) Food-grade silicone – heat stable and inert, 3) Natural wood – antimicrobial properties but requires replacement over time. Avoid plastic utensils which can degrade and release chemicals.
What are the disadvantages of stainless steel utensils?
Stainless steel utensils can scratch nonstick cookware, conduct heat making handles warm during extended cooking, cost more than plastic alternatives, and weigh more than silicone options. They may also show water spots if not dried properly after washing.
What food should not go in stainless steel?
Avoid storing highly acidic foods like tomato sauce, citrus, or vinegar-based marinades in stainless steel for extended periods. Brief cooking is fine, but overnight storage can cause pitting. Strong chlorine bleach should never contact stainless steel as it damages the protective layer.
What is the best grade of stainless steel utensils?
18/10 stainless steel (also called 304 grade) is the best for kitchen utensils. The 18% chromium provides rust resistance while 10% nickel adds shine and durability. 18/8 is also excellent and slightly more affordable. Avoid 18/0 which contains no nickel and offers reduced corrosion resistance.
What is the life expectancy of stainless steel cookware?
Quality stainless steel cookware and utensils last 25 years or more with proper care. Many premium brands offer lifetime warranties because the material genuinely lasts decades. Unlike nonstick pans requiring replacement every 3-5 years, stainless steel becomes heirloom kitchen equipment.
